As a Security Specialist, you will:
• Build and implement new security initiatives and offerings to the clients such as zero trust network access solution and firewall management related services.
• Improve or uplift the existing security operations offerings to enhance services to our clients.
• Active participation in the development of a road map for the security services that CITEC provides.
• Have the ability to provide professional services and consultancy to CITEC and its clients.
• Deliver operational security services focusing on the security infrastructure related services, firewall management, DNS protective services, incident
management and resolution. and secure VPN to the whole of Government agencies.
• Build and maintain collaborative relationships with clients, internal teams, and external partners to support the effective delivery of SOPs services. 
• Stay informed of technologies, security landscape and best practices to deliver and enhance our services.
• Take part in an out of hours on-call roster.
